Handover from Pria to Osk: formula sandboxing in Calcwright is half-done. Parser allowlist is live; the evaluator still runs in-process, so recursion-depth abuse remains possible. Next step is moving eval into the Wickett isolate pool. Timeouts are stubbed. Full state, test matrix, and open tickets are written up here.

wiki page, baguf-kahap: https://confluence.tolvaqsys.internal/browse/display/projects/8d5f528f

This note covers template rendering in the Fernlace portal. Templates are precompiled at deploy time; runtime rendering is capped at 50 ms per page, and anything slower is flagged for review since slow paths often indicate unsafe dynamic includes. Reviewers auditing the compiler cache must first unlock the sealed build volume using the passphrase below.

unlock words, fawig-bagef: olidor-holir-istox-holath-tamys-quenion-giliel

**Q: Why did my scheduled hooks fire late last week?**

A: We're investigating clock drift in the Tallgrass cron fleet. Hooks may have fired up to 4 minutes late between releases 2.8 and 2.9. No action needed from plugin authors. Status updates and the current mitigation timeline are posted here.

dashboard of fahag-yadup = https://gitlab.ordingrid.corp/pages/pipeline/ticket/issue/settings/job/pipeline/44b100e6746d1653ca74b2fa